MPR news interviewed Vice General Chairperson of Union Pacific GO 225 Randy Raskin and Minnesota State Legislative Director Phil Qualy, both of Local 650 (Minneapolis), during an ongoing series of conversations about rail safety in Minnesota.
MPR News’ Tom Weber interviewed Raskin and Qualy for their expertise on trains from the inside out.
They talked about the jobs of conductors and engineers and what role they play in ensuring the safety of our railways.
